Scott Higgins, (29/04/1988) of Kirkhall Lane in Leigh, was wanted in connection with a firearms discharge on Fisher Close in the Worsley Mesnes area of Wigan on Saturday 8 July 2023.
He was apprehended on Worsley Mesnes Drive in Wigan on Wednesday 19 July 2023 and was arrested. Higgins has now been charged on suspicion of a number of offences, including:
Doing an act intended to pervert the course of justice
Detective Inspector Lee Gridley of Wigan CID said: "This manhunt was undertaken by my team, who were relentless in their pursuit of Higgins.
"By using CCTV and public intelligence, they were able to locate and apprehend him. This is sure to be a huge relief to the communities in both Wigan and Leigh.
